X498 AUJ is a 2001 Hyundai Lantra in Grey with a 1,975c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2001 Hyundai Lantra models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.4% with a typical mileage of 71,859 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Hyundai Lantra f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 11,241 recorded failures. If you're considering buying X498 AUJ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Hyundai Lantra typ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 25 years old, this Hyundai Lantra is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
